English: Cropped movie of an oblique division in the x-y plane at three different depths from the skin surface (left panel) and three-dimensional representation (right panel) of the hind paw epidermis. The red arrows indicate a dividing cell. The movie was recorded at 3 minutes per frame and is playing at 70 ms/frame (1,500-fold enhanced speed). See Fig 5A and 5B. |
